ABSTRACT

Hereditary hemorrhagic telangiectasia also known as Osler-Weber-Rendu syndrome, is an disorder that causes abnormal blood vessel formation with bleeding. Inhibition of angiogenesis amelioretes bleeding complication. Anti-angiogenic agents such as bevacizumab, aflibercept, thalidomid, lenadomid and other new anti-angiogenic thyrosinkinase inhibitors, as well as sirolimus and takrolimus have emerged as a promising systemic or local therapy in reducing bleeding complications but are not curative. Other pharmacological agents include iron supplementation, antifibrinolytics and hormonal treatment. This review concentrates on new anti-agioproliferative drugs with effect in HHT- discusses the new biology of HHT, management issues that face the practising hematologist, and considerations of future directions in HHT treatment.

ABSTRACT

Hereditary hemorrhagic telangiectasia (HHT), also known as Osler-Weber-Rendu syndrome, is an autosomal dominant disorder that causes abnormal blood vessel formation. Patients with HHT may have telangiectasias and later may develop arteriovenous malformations in various organs. Pacients suffer from many complications caused by the malformations and therefore by patients with HHT must by performed screening of this arteriovenous malformations. Optimal treatment of this malformations is best delivered throught a multidisciplinary approach. Farmacological treatment is described in next paper.
